I kept plugging away and stumbled into the solution...
For anyone that's interested:
- I uninstalled the three evdi related packages via apt (evdi-dkms, libevdi0, and libevdi0-dev). (They're a red herring.)
- I downloaded the Legacy Driver 'DisplayLink USB Graphics Software for Ubuntu6.0-EXE.zip' from https://www.synaptics.com/products/d...wnloads/ubuntu
- I then unzipped it, made the .run file executable, and ran it with sudo.
That's all it took and my USB3 docking station works on my (stable) Debian 12 box.
